Pocket Max: Mangmi confirms release details for new $199 gaming handheld

The Pocket Max is a low-priced 144 Hz display gaming handheld. The gaming device comes with a bigger battery and a powerful chipset, as oppose to the Air X, this will be on sale as soon as possible with a huge launch discount as well.

Mangmi has just announced the release date and price of its much-anticipated Pocket Max handheld. The Pocket Max teased two months now set to outdo the current Air X in several aspects.

An example is the P. Max replacing the Snapdragon 662 in the Air X with a Snapdragon 865. As per our benchmarks, the Snapdragon 865 will allow the device to be more than twice as powerful as the Air X. There is also the inclusion of Pocket Max with a 60% larger battery than the Air X which should already provide 8,000 mAh of typical battery capacity when put in the pocket.

Pocket Max

In addition to that, the Device is left with a 7 inch OLED display, which is a blend of a 1080p resolution and a 16: 9 aspect ratio and a 144 Hz refresh rate and 800 nits peak brightness. That way, the Pocket Max competes with other more expensive Android gaming handhelds in the market. Such as the Ayaneo Pocket Evo and the Ayn Odin2 Portal (req. current cost is $459 on Amazon).

The Pocket Max will however begin at only $199.99. The Pocket Max price at 8 GB (RAM) and 128 GB will be at 02:00 UTC on February 6. It is important to note that the prices will increase to 239.99 on February 12. For more information, please visit the site of Mangmi.
